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Summien saaminen oikein LuckyTemplates-raporttien sisällä voi joskus olla turhauttavinta DAX- mittauksia käytettäessä. Saatat luultavasti joutua tiettyihin tilanteisiin, joissa DAX-mittareiden kokonaissummat eivät täsmää haluamallasi tavalla. Voit katsoa tämän opetusohjelman koko videon tämän blogin alaosasta.

DAX-mittaukset voivat perustua vakiokoon funktioihin, kuten COUNT tai SUM . Näiden DAX- kaavojen avulla voit suorittaa tietojen mallintamisen, data-analyysin ja käyttää tuloksia raportoinnissa ja päätöksenteossa.

Tässä blogissa aiomme keskustella DAX-toimenpiteiden suuresta kokonaislogiikasta . Tämä huolenaihe esitettiin vuonna. Jos haluat tarkistaa kysymyksen ja tarkastella tarkkaa skenaariota keskustelupalstalla, napsauta alla olevaa linkkiä.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Näytän sinulle tekniikan, jota käytettiin skenaarion ratkaisemiseen.

Voit varmasti soveltaa tätä tekniikkaa erilaisiin skenaarioihin, varsinkin kun luot melko monimutkaista DAX- logiikkaa tai haaroittelet useita toimenpiteitä. Tämä auttaa sinua myös ratkaisemaan kokonaissummasi, jotka saattavat laskea väärin .

Sisällysluettelo

Esimerkki ongelmaskenaariosta

Tässä on yleinen esimerkki, joka liittyy jotenkin foorumilla käsiteltyyn skenaarioon.

Nyt tarkastelemme myyntitulosta tässä taulukossa. Lisäksi vertaan sitä toiseen tulokseen, joka on viime vuoden myynti .

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Tässä esimerkissä yritämme selvittää jokaisen yksittäisen asiakkaan vähimmäistuloksen valitun kontekstin perusteella. Se voi olla mikä tahansa mitta, kuten MIN Total Sales ja(tässä tapauksessa käytämme yleisiä).

Todennäköisesti luulisi, että alla olevan kuvan kaava antaa meille sopivat tulokset.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

No, vedetään mitta taulukkoon ja tarkistetaan tulokset.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Tuloksia tarkasteltaessa voimme sanoa, että jokaisen rivin laskelmat olivat tarkkoja.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Se on kuitenkin laskenut kokonaissumman väärin .

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Se laski vain vähimmäissumman käyttämällä MIN- funktiota kullekin Total Sales- ja Sales LY -mittojen riville aina, kun jokaisessa laskelmassa ei ole kontekstia.

Lisäksi se ei laskenut tiettyjä minimimääriä ainutlaatuisella tavalla ja saanut kaikkien näiden ainutlaatuisten vähimmäisarvojen summaa missä tahansa kontekstissa, jossa olemme.

Esimerkkiskenaarion oikeiden tulosten analysointi

Nyt näytän sinulle edellisen skenaarion asianmukaiset tulokset.

Näet kuvasta, että se näyttää hyvin erilaisen tuloksen, koska se on selvästi paljon pienempi kuin kaikki muut kokonaissummat.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Tämä on paljon järkevämpää , koska laskemme pääasiassa vain tämän taulukon jokaisen yksittäisen rivin minimit . Joten se tarkoittaa, että tuloksella on paljon pienempi arvo .

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Ensisijainen logiikka, joka meidän on ymmärrettävä tässä, on arvioida jokainen tulos käyttämällä virtuaalisia taulukoita .

Virtuaalisten taulukoiden iteroinnin avulla voit varmistaa, että käyttämäsi logiikka iteroi oikean kontekstin kautta kokonaismäärälle verrattuna mihin tahansa luonnolliseen kontekstiin, joka saattaa ilmetä raporttisivulla tehtyjen valintojen kautta .

Jos alat ymmärtää virtuaalisten taulukoiden sisällyttämistä DAX- toimintoihisi , näet nopeasti mahdollisuudet laajentaa analyysiäsi entisestään.

Virtuaalitaulukoiden luominen DAX-toimenpiteissä

Nyt, ratkaistaksemme nykyisen skenaarion, meidän on ensin luotava virtuaalinen taulukko jokaisesta yksittäisestä asiakkaasta SUMMARIZE- toiminnon avulla .

SUMMARIZE - funktio palauttaa yhteenvetotaulukon pyydetyistä summista ryhmien joukossa.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Sitten siinä tietyssä virtuaalitaulukossa , jota aiomme iteroida, alla olevan kuvan korostetut sarakkeet luodaan virtuaalisesti.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Yhteenveto virtuaalitaulukon jokaisen rivin MIN-arvosta

Kun pääsemme arviointivaiheeseen, käytämme nimeltä SUMX . Tämä funktio palauttaa lausekkeen summan, joka arvioidaan jokaiselle taulukon riville.

Meidän tapauksessamme SUMX- funktio summaa luomamme virtuaalitaulukon jokaisen yksittäisen rivin MIN- tuloksen.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Ja näin saimme oikeat tulokset.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Toinen hieno asia tässä on se, että virtuaalitaulukko toimii myös jokaisella rivillä . Tämä tarkoittaa, että tämä taulukko tulee olemaan vain yhden rivin pituinen.

Tämä johtuu siitä, että tätä suodatinta käytetään vain virtuaalisesti kaavassa ja SUMMARIZE - toiminnon asiakastunnus tulee olemaan relevantti vain siinä asiakaskontekstissa, jossa olemme.

Virheellisten summien korjaaminen LuckyTemplatesin DAX-mittareiden avulla

Ja juuri näin voit ratkaista tämän skenaarion.

Johtopäätös

Yhteenvetona voidaan todeta, että avain summan laskemisen ymmärtämiseen on oppia perusteellisesti, miten konteksti toimii LuckyTemplatesissa.

Tämä tekniikka on ehdottomasti käyttökelpoinen, koska on monia tilanteita, joissa kokonaissummat eivät vain vastaa sitä, mitä ajattelet tai mitä niiden pitäisi olla. Saatat esimerkiksi saada kokonaissumman, mutta sinulla ei ole aavistustakaan, että se laskee itse asiassa väärin.

Tärkein asia, jonka tarvitset, jotta tämä tekniikka toimisi oikein, on ymmärtää virtuaalipöytämetodologia . Sinun on integroitava nämä virtuaalitaulukot tehokkaasti DAX- mittareihisi varmistaaksesi, että ne saavat halutut tulokset.

Tämä auttaa sinua ratkaisemaan parhaillaan käsittelemäsi ongelman lisäksi myös muut tulevat kokonaisongelmat, joita saatat kohdata suorittaessasi laskelmia LuckyTemplates-malleissasi.

Tässä on paljon sovellettavaa ja toteutettavaa omassa ympäristössäsi. Tästä syystä näiden käsitteiden upottaminen mieleesi on ratkaisevan tärkeää.

Tarkempia DAX-tekniikoita, joita voit käyttää LuckyTemplatesissa, löydät tästä moduulista LuckyTemplates Onlinessa.


Suhde- ja taajuustaulukot Excelissä

Suhde- ja taajuustaulukot Excelissä

Aioin sukeltaa Excelin taajuustaulukoihin sekä suhteellisiin taulukoihin. Selvitä, mitä ne ovat ja milloin niitä käytetään.

Kuinka asentaa DAX Studio & Tabular Editor LuckyTemplatesissa

Kuinka asentaa DAX Studio & Tabular Editor LuckyTemplatesissa

Opi lataamaan ja asentamaan DAX Studio ja Tabular Editor 3 ja miten ne määritetään käytettäväksi LuckyTemplatesissa ja Excelissä.

LuckyTemplates -muotokartan visualisointi tilaanalyysiin

LuckyTemplates -muotokartan visualisointi tilaanalyysiin

Tämä blogi sisältää Shape Map -visualisoinnin tilaanalyysiä varten LuckyTemplatesissa. Näytän sinulle, kuinka voit käyttää tätä visualisointia tehokkaasti sen ominaisuuksien ja elementtien kanssa.

LuckyTemplatesin talousraportointi: tulosten kohdentaminen malleihin jokaisella rivillä

LuckyTemplatesin talousraportointi: tulosten kohdentaminen malleihin jokaisella rivillä

Tässä opetusohjelmassa esittelen ainutlaatuisen idean talousraportoinnista, joka allokoi tulokset LuckyTemplatesin sisällä olevien taulukkopohjien ennalta määrittämiseen.

DAX-mittaukset LuckyTemplatesissa käyttämällä mittahaaroitusta

DAX-mittaukset LuckyTemplatesissa käyttämällä mittahaaroitusta

Luo DAX-suureita LuckyTemplatesissa käyttämällä olemassa olevia suureita tai kaavoja. Tätä kutsun mittahaaroitustekniikaksi.

Tehokkain toimintopuhelu LuckyTemplatesissa

Tehokkain toimintopuhelu LuckyTemplatesissa

Tässä blogissa tutustu LuckyTemplates-tietojoukkoon, tehokkaimpaan funktiokutsuun, joka tuo tuhansia M- ja DAX-funktioita sormiesi ulottuville.

Datamallinnustekniikat DAX-mittausten järjestämiseen

Datamallinnustekniikat DAX-mittausten järjestämiseen

Tämän päivän opetusohjelmassa jaan muutamia datamallinnustekniikoita DAX-mittausten järjestämiseksi paremmin tehokkaamman työnkulun aikaansaamiseksi.

LuckyTemplates Financial Dashboard: Täydelliset taulukon mukautusvinkit

LuckyTemplates Financial Dashboard: Täydelliset taulukon mukautusvinkit

LuckyTemplates on loistava työkalu talousraportointiin. Tässä on opetusohjelma räätälöityjen taulukoiden luomisesta LuckyTemplates-talouden hallintapaneelillesi.

Power Queryn kielivirran parhaat käytännöt

Power Queryn kielivirran parhaat käytännöt

Tässä opetusohjelmassa keskustellaan Power Query Language Flowsta ja siitä, kuinka se voi auttaa luomaan sujuvan ja tehokkaan dataraportin.

LuckyTemplates mukautetut kuvakkeet | PBI-visualisointitekniikka

LuckyTemplates mukautetut kuvakkeet | PBI-visualisointitekniikka

Keskustelen yhdestä suosikkitekniikoistani mukautettujen LuckyTemplates-kuvakkeiden ympärillä, joka käyttää mukautettuja kuvakkeita dynaamisella tavalla LuckyTemplates-visuaaleissa.